#dfbbcb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dfbbcb is composed of 87.5% red, 73.3%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 333.3 degrees, a saturation of 36% and a lightness of 80.4%. #dfbbcb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f7797.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#dfbbcb color description : Light grayish pink.

#dfbbcb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dfbbcb has RGB values of R:223, G:187,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.09,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14662603.

Shades and Tints of #dfbbcb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0608 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fbbcb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d0cacd is the less saturated color, while #fe9cc8 is the most saturated one.
